FLHS Dancers Take the Lead

This past November, several students of Fort Lauderdale High School performed in the ballet Coppélia. The show was directed and produced by the Fort Lauderdale Children’s Ballet Theater and performed at the Broward Center for the Performing Arts. Five FLHS students performed together in Coppélia.
